From: Eric Sunshine Date: Mon, 9 Apr 2018 07:34:00 +0000 (-0400) Subject: git-worktree.txt: unify command-line prompt in example blocks X-Git-Tag: v2.18.0-rc0~114^2 X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=22d11a6e8e2d0aa6f5930477c3509483dbe4545a;p=thirdparty%2Fgit.git git-worktree.txt: unify command-line prompt in example blocks The command-line prompt in the "EXAMPLES" section is "$", however, examples in the 'git worktree list' section (oddly) use "S" as a prompt. Fix this inconsistency by settling on "$" as prompt in all examples.
